Lyft, Uber’s ride-hailing rival, is expanding to Toronto Canada

The San Francisco company says it wants Torontonians to have an alternative to its bigger competitor. The GTA will be the site of its first expansion outside the U.S.

“We’ve been a business for five years and have been focused entirely on the United States, so we were very deliberate when making a decision to launch in Toronto as our first international market,” John Zimmer, Lyft’s president and co-founder, told the Star in an exclusive interview.
